Job description

We are looking for a unicorn. We need someone who can anchor our evening newscasts, produce those newscasts, create content for our digital platforms and CTV streaming channel, and mentor our young staff of reporters. As news teams get small, staff members are having to take on additional responsibilities. Those Jack-of-All-Trades will be the journalists that carry our industry into the future. It will make you more valuable to all future employers. We're an aggressive news organization that owns breaking news in the local market.
That's the hard part. What's in it for you? You'll be living and working in one of the most beautiful places in the country. People pay thousands of dollars a week to vacation here in Panama City, Florida. The people who live here are friendly, welcoming and hospitable. If you get involved in the community, they will embrace you as one of their own. You'll be working with a young, energetic staff of reporters, most fresh out of college and working in their first newsroom. There are also seasoned veterans on the staff who make up the core leadership of the newsroom.
The station signed on in October 1973, has been an ABC affiliate since 1982, a CW affiliate since 2024, and we've been part of the Nexstar Nation since 2014.

  • Presents news stories and other content for all platforms.
  • Ensures that all news content meets company standards for journalistic integrity and production quality.
  • Writes and delivers news stories in a clear and concise manner.
  • Produces newscasts and communicates clear direction with team members.
  • Assists in writing, copy editing, researching and coordinating news programming and other content.
  • Acts as a field reporter as assigned.
  • Conducts interviews with news personnel and others.
  • Responds to breaking news and other urgent newsrooms situations as required.
  • Participates in promotional activities including public appearances.
  • Performs special projects and other duties as assigned.
  • Edits video clips as assigned.
  • Writes content for the website and other eMedia platforms.
  • Interacts with viewers/users on social media sites.
  • Requirements & Skills:
  • Bachelor's degree in Broadcast Journalism, or a related field, or an equivalent combination of education and work-related experience.
  • Fluency in English.
  • Excellent communication skills, both oral and written with the ability to ad lib when required.
  • Minimum five years' experience in news reporting or anchoring. (More or less depending on market size.)
  • Superior on-air presence.
  • Excellent news judgment with an expansive knowledge of local and national current events, history, newsmakers and issues.
  • Experience guiding, directing and motivating others.
  • Ability to identify the developmental needs of others and to coach, mentor or otherwise help others to improve their knowledge or skills.
  • Proficiency with computers, telephones, copiers, scanners, fax machines and other office equipment.
  • Ability to meet deadlines, prioritize assignments and handle multiple tasks simultaneously.
  • Ability to effectively listen to fully understand problems and communicate with a team to shape a solution.
  • Valid driver's license with a good driving record.
  • Flexibility to work any shift.

About Nexstar Media Group

Sourced by ZipRecruiter

Headquartered in Irving, Texas, Nexstar Media Group, Inc. is the largest local broadcast television group in the United States and one of the world’s leading diversified media companies. In June 2023, Nexstar marked 27 years of excellence in local programming and service since Perry A. Sook founded the company. Nexstar owns, operates, programs or provides sales and other services to 200 broadcast stations (including partner stations) and their related low power and digital multicast signals reaching 116 markets or more than 68% of all U.S. television households. Coupled with a growing portfolio of digital media marketing, advertising and content management platforms, Nexstar delivers powerful and innovative digital solutions and services to local and national media companies, advertisers, agencies and brands.
